数字系统课程设计讲解课件_第1页
数字系统课程设计讲解课件_第2页
数字系统课程设计讲解课件_第3页
数字系统课程设计讲解课件_第4页
数字系统课程设计讲解课件_第5页
已阅读5页,还剩32页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2019/5/14,太原理工大学计算机与软件学院,1,数字系统课程设计,主讲:廖丽娟,2019/5/14,太原理工大学计算机与软件学院,2,数字系统课程设计安排,1、时间安排: 全体:第18周周1周3周5上午、周2周4下午 第19周周1上午电路仿真设计,2019/5/14,太原理工大学计算机与软件学院,3,数字系统课程设计安排,2、地点: 仿真实验:学院实验室606机房 数字实验:中区采矿楼数字实验室 模拟实验:中区采矿楼模拟实验室,2019/5/14,太原理工大学计算机与软件学院,4,数字系统课程设计安排,3、指导教师: 1班:廖丽娟 2班:武淑红 3班:闫志中,2019/5/14,太原理工大学计算机与软件学院,5,数字系统课程设计目的,数字系统课程设计是在学习了模拟电子技术、数字电子技术或电子技术课程之后进行的一个重要的实践环节,目的在于将模拟和数字这两部分课程的理论和实践联系起来,在老师的指导下对某一设计课题进行电路设计和实践。,2019/5/14,太原理工大学计算机与软件学院,6,数字系统课程设计选题,模拟部分:小型直流稳压电源 数字部分:以下四个选项之一 数字电子钟设计 3位数字显示计时定时器的设计 十字路口交通灯控制器的设计 拔河游戏机,2019/5/14,太原理工大学计算机与软件学院,7,小型直流稳压电源的设计要求,(1)输出电压可在5V到15V之间连续可调 (2)当电网电压在220V上下波动15%,输出电流在080mA范围内变化时,均可正常稳压,输出电压的变化不超过0.3V。 (3)在保证正常稳压的前提下,尽量减小功率。 (4)具有过流保护功能。 (5)画出设计电路图,标出电路参数 (6)测试所设计电路的性能指标。,设计指导参看附录,2019/5/14,太原理工大学计算机与软件学院,8,数字电子钟的设计要求,用6个数码管显示时、分、秒(如23 59 59) 能实现对“时”、“分”、“秒”的校时。,2019/5/14,太原理工大学计算机与软件学院,9,3位数字显示计时定时器设计要求,计时功能,能随意控制计时器的启动和停止,保持计时显示结果,可清零。 最大计时显示时间为9分59秒。 具备定时功能,可设置初值。 计时和定时时间要求精确到秒。,2019/5/14,太原理工大学计算机与软件学院,10,十字路口交通灯控制器的设计,由一条主干道和一条支干道的汇合点形成十字交叉路口 ,每个入口处设置了红、绿、黄三色信号灯 ,如图所示:,2019/5/14,太原理工大学计算机与软件学院,11,十字路口交通灯控制器的设计,要求: 主、支干道交替通行,主干道每次放行15秒,支干道每次放行10秒;每次绿灯变红灯前,黄灯先亮5秒,此时另一干道上红灯不变,2019/5/14,太原理工大学计算机与软件学院,12,十字路口交通灯控制器的设计,主干道黄灯亮时,支干道红灯以1Hz的频率闪烁;支干道黄灯亮时,主干道红灯以1Hz的频率闪烁。 主、支干道各信号灯亮时,需配合有时间提示,以数字显示出来,方便行人与机动车观察,主、支干道各信号灯亮的时间均以每秒减“1”的计数方式工作,直到减到“0”后主支干道各信号灯自动转换,2019/5/14,太原理工大学计算机与软件学院,13,拔河游戏机,1.设计一个模拟拔河游戏比赛的逻辑电路。 2.电路使用7个(或9个)发光二极管,开机后只有在拔河绳子中间的发光二极管亮。 3.比赛双方各持一个按钮,快速不断地按动按钮,产生脉冲,谁按得快,发光的二极管就向谁的方向移动,每按一次,发光二极管移动一位。 4.亮的发光二极管移到任一方的终点时,该方就获胜,此后双方的按钮都应无作用,状态保持,只有当裁判按动复位后,在拔河绳子中间的发光二极管重新亮5.用七段数码管显示双方的获胜盘数。,2019/5/14,太原理工大学计算机与软件学院,14,设计方法,一、一般的方法 在“模拟电子技术基础”与“数字电子技术基础”课程中,通常只介绍单元电路的设计、集成芯片的特性功能等,而一个实用的电子系统通常是由多个单元电路组成的。因此,进行电子系统设计时,不但要考虑系统总体功能的实际,还要考虑系统各部分电路的选择、设计以及它们之间的相互连接。在系统方案确定后,除少数电路参数需要设计计算外,大部分只需根据框图各部分要求正确选用模拟和数字集成电路的芯片进行连接就可以了。,2019/5/14,太原理工大学计算机与软件学院,15,设计方法,二、一般的过程: 选择总体方案框图、单元电路设计与选择、电子元器件的选择、单元电路之间的连接、对电子系统进行电路进行仿真和搭试、对方案及单元电路进行修改、绘制总体电路,最后写出设计报告。,2019/5/14,太原理工大学计算机与软件学院,16,数字钟设计指导,三、设计指导 1、总体框图,2019/5/14,太原理工大学计算机与软件学院,17,数字钟设计指导,2、单元电路设计: (1)计数器单元电路设计 根据计时要求,时、分、秒计数器应分别为24进制、60进制、60进制计数器。为了将来便于应用8421码进行译码显示,秒计数器可考虑用两个十进制计数器的集成片组成(如74LS90,74LS160),然后反馈归零实现60进制计数。分计数器和时计数也与此相同。,2019/5/14,太原理工大学计算机与软件学院,18,数字钟设计指导,(2)校时控制电路 通常可以有两种校时的方法,一是手动校时,二是利用秒脉冲自动校时。这样可以考虑使用若干个开关来完成校时操作、正常计时和停止计时的操作控制。 需要进行控制的操作状态有如下8种:正常计时、手动校秒、自动校秒、手动校分、自动校分、手动校时、自动校时、停止计时。,2019/5/14,太原理工大学计算机与软件学院,19,数字钟设计指导,(2)校时控制电路 通常可以有两种校时的方法,一是手动校时,二是利用秒脉冲自动校时。这样可以考虑使用若干个开关来完成校时操作、正常计时和停止计时的操作控制。 需要进行控制的操作状态有如下8种:正常计时、手动校秒、自动校秒、手动校分、自动校分、手动校时、自动校时、停止计时。 控制产生的输出有三个:CP时、CP分和CP秒 输入的脉冲类型有四种:C分进位、C秒进位、C秒和C手,2019/5/14,太原理工大学计算机与软件学院,20,真值表,数字钟设计指导,2019/5/14,太原理工大学计算机与软件学院,21,由真值表可以画出卡诺图,写表达式。这里以CP秒为例来加以说明,数字钟设计指导,2019/5/14,太原理工大学计算机与软件学院,22,数字钟设计指导,(3)译码显示电路 译码显示电路的功能是将时、分、秒计数器输出的4位二进制进行翻译后显示出相应的十进制数字。 设计时,要注意译码驱动器要与数码管的类型匹配。 3、画出总逻辑连线图,在仿真软件中验证功能。 4、硬件联调 5、总结报告,2019/5/14,太原理工大学计算机与软件学院,23,3位数字显示计时定时器设计指导,1、总体框图,2019/5/14,太原理工大学计算机与软件学院,24,3位数字显示计时定时器设计指导,2、单元电路设计: (1)计数器单元电路设计 根据计时要求,分、秒计数器应分别为9进制、60进制加计数器。另外当需要进行定时操作时,应该考虑使用减法计数。为了将来便于应用8421码进行译码显示,计数器可考虑用可逆十进制计数器的集成片组成。,2019/5/14,太原理工大学计算机与软件学院,25,3位数字显示计时定时器设计指导,(2)计数器控制电路 计数器控制电路的作用是,通过开关状态的不同实现加计数控制C,减计数控制C、计数/停止cp、(复位/置位)预置控制LD的控制输出作用。 可考虑两个(或多个)开关K1,K2来控制,2019/5/14,太原理工大学计算机与软件学院,26,3位数字显示计时定时器设计指导,(3)显示译码电路:略 3、画出总逻辑连线图,在仿真软件中验证功能。 4、硬件联调 5、总结报告,2019/5/14,太原理工大学计算机与软件学院,27,十字路口交通灯控制器的设计,1、总体框图,2019/5/14,太原理工大学计算机与软件学院,28,定时计数模块态序如右图所示,15进制计数使能有效由满度值开始减计数,当减为0时,产生计时时间到的信号,停止计数,另一方面触发主干道黄灯亮,且5进制计数使能有效启动减计数依次循环,2、单元电路设计: (1)定时计数模块,2019/5/14,太原理工大学计算机与软件学院,29,十字路口交通灯控制器的设计,(2)状态控制器设计 信号灯四种不同的状态分别用S0(主绿灯亮、支红灯亮)、S1(主黄灯亮、支红灯闪烁)、S2(主红灯亮、支绿灯亮)、S3(主红灯闪烁、支黄灯亮)表示,其状态编码及状态转换图如下。,2019/5/14,太原理工大学计算机与软件学院,30,十字路口交通灯控制器的设计,显然,可用2位二进制计数器来实现这四种状态的控制输出。 (3)状态译码器 主、支干道上红、黄、绿信号灯的状态主要取决于状态控制器的输出状态。它们之间的关系见真值表,2019/5/14,太原理工大学计算机与软件学院,31,十字路口交通灯控制器的设计,据此,可列出R,Y,G,r,y,g的函数关系。 另外,根据设计要求,当黄灯亮时,红灯应按1HZ 频率闪烁。从状态译码器真值表中看出,黄灯亮时, Q1 必为高电平;而红灯点亮信号与Q1 无关。因此可以利用Q1 信号去控制与非门,当Q1 为高电平时,将秒信号脉冲引到驱动红灯的与非门的输入端,使红灯在黄灯亮期间闪烁; 反之将其隔离,红灯信号不受黄灯信号的影响。,2019/5/14,太原理工大学计算机与软件学院,32,拔河游戏机的设计,2019/5/14,太原理工大学计算机与软件学院,33,实验室可提供的集成电路芯片,最好选择以下芯片设计,方便最后的电路调试。 74LS00,74LS01,74LS02,74LS03,74LS04,74LS05,74LS08,74LS10,74LS11,74LS14,74LS20,74LS21,74LS27,74LS30,74LS32,74LS47,74LS48,74LS54,74LS74,74LS76,74LS82,74LS83,74LS85,74LS86,74LS90,74LS93,74LS112,74LS123,74LS138,74LS139,74LS147,74LS148,74LS151,74LS153,74LS154,74LS157,74LS160,74LS161,74LS162,74LS163,74LS164,74LS173,74LS190,74LS191,74LS192,74LS193,74LS194,74LS244,74LS245,74LS247,74LS248,74LS373,CD4013,CD4017,CD4085,2019/5/14,太原理工大学计算机与软件学院,34,准备工作以及时间安排,2019/5/14,太原理工大学计算机与软件学院,35,课程设计报告,1课程设计报告文稿要求书面整洁、内容完整,语句通顺,正文不少于5页。 2每位学生交一份课程设计报告(打印稿),不许复印、拷贝,否则成绩为不合格。每组提交可运行的系统仿真电路图(一份)和项目报告(每人),以班为单位刻录光盘。 3课程设计报告要求以班为单位(按照学号顺序)收齐连同光盘交课程设计指导教师。 4所有

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论